co⋅ho⋅bate

[koh-hoh-beyt]
–verb (used with object), -bat⋅ed, -bat⋅ing. Pharmacology.
to distill again from the same or a similar substance, as by pouring a distilled liquid back upon the matter remaining in the vessel, or upon another mass of similar matter.

Origin:
1635–45; < NL cohobātus (ptp. of cohobāre), equiv. to kohob repetition (Paracelsian term, perh. < dial. Ar kaʿab second) + -ātus -ate 1


co⋅ho⋅ba⋅tion, noun
co⋅ho⋅ba⋅tor, noun
